* FirstInstallmentWins: Generally subverted; while there are plenty of fans who consider ''Effigy'' to be their peak, there are also roughly just as many who would say the same for ''Pierced''.

to:

* FirstInstallmentWins: Generally subverted; while there are plenty of fans who consider ''Effigy'' to be their peak, there are also roughly just as many who would say the same for ''Pierced''. Good luck finding anyone who prefers their later output.
** There also exists a prominent minority of people who prefer the production of ''Human Waste'' and its versions of the songs from both the aforementioned albums, making this a rare example where an EP can qualify for this trope.

* ReplacementScrappy: Downplayed with Ricky. Almost all fans agreed that he did do a very good job but just wished that it was Frank up there instead. Generally subverted with Kevin, as the general consensus with him seems to be "not Frank, just as good"; while most fans still miss Frank and there are a few who refuse to accept anyone other than him, they have generally been perfectly willing to accept Kevin as an extremely strong substitute, whereas the prevailing opinion with Ricky was "good, but comes up a little short". Also subverted with Eric Morotti; while plenty of fans still prefer either Smith or Culross, the general consensus is that he is a great fit for the band.
